Understanding OBD-II Scanners
OBD-II (On-Board Diagnostics II) scanners connect to a vehicle’s OBD port, usually located under the dashboard. They read diagnostic trouble codes (DTCs) and provide live data about engine performance. Modern scanners range from simple code readers to advanced devices with tuning capabilities.
How to Connect and Use Your OBD-II Scanner
Follow these steps to connect and utilize your OBD-II scanner:
- Locate the OBD-II port under your dashboard, typically near the steering column.
- Turn off your vehicle before connecting the scanner.
- Plug the scanner into the OBD port securely.
- Turn the vehicle’s ignition to the “On” position without starting the engine, or start the engine if required by your device.
- Power on the scanner and follow the on-screen instructions.
Reading and Interpreting Data
Once connected, your scanner will display various data points:
- Diagnostic Trouble Codes (DTCs): These codes indicate specific issues with your vehicle.
- Live Data: Real-time information such as engine RPM, coolant temperature, and oxygen sensor readings.
- Freeze Frame Data: Snapshot of engine conditions at the time of a fault.
Using Data for Diagnostics and Tuning
Analyzing the data helps identify issues like misfires, sensor failures, or emissions problems. You can also use advanced scanners to modify engine parameters for tuning purposes, improving performance or fuel efficiency. Always consult your vehicle’s manual or a professional before making adjustments.
Safety Tips and Best Practices
Ensure your vehicle is in a safe, stationary position before connecting the scanner. Avoid disconnecting the device while the engine is running to prevent damage. Regularly update your scanner’s firmware to access the latest features and code definitions.
